Jessie Erikson Pyarelal is a Postdoctoral Research Associate at the University of Arizona, affiliated with the Department of Human Development and Family Science within the Norton School of Ecology. She holds a PhD in Speech, Language, and Hearing Sciences (2023) from the same institution. Her research focuses on academic outcomes for children with Developmental Language Disorder (DLD), particularly the relationship between vocabulary knowledge and science achievement. She collaborates with Dr. Melissa Delgado, integrating approaches from psychosocial development studies of Latinx adolescents to inform interventions for individuals with DLD.
Education:
- PhD in Speech, Language, and Hearing Sciences, University of Arizona (2023)
Research Interests: Dr. Erikson’s work bridges child language development, educational equity, and psychosocial factors affecting Latinx youth. She examines how language impairments like DLD intersect with academic success and well-being, aiming to develop targeted support strategies.
Professional Credentials:
- Certificate of Clinical Competence, American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(CCC-SLP)
- Licensed by the Arizona Department of Health Services
